Wishes Left Behind

by Coil · 10/01/2026
Published 10/01/2026 16:33

Beneath the glimmer of sunlit sheen,

coins lie like secrets, in watery green.

Two children argue, their voices collide,

each wish more urgent, with hearts open wide.


I see their hopes flicker, the ripples that chase

a dance of desire across smooth, clear space.

What dreams do they toss in, what futures they crave,

as I watch from the sidelines, a silent enclave?


The fountain sings softly, a gentle refrain,

while wishes drift down like the patter of rain.

I wonder what treasures, unspoken, remain,

in the depths of that water, a shimmer of pain.
